Recall Number: 14-183
Date: May 15, 2014
Product Name: BMC Alpenchallenge, Masschallenge and Urbanchallenge Bicycles with Aprebic Forks
Recall Description:

The bicycle forks on BMC Alpenchallenge, Masschallenge and Urbanchallenge bikes can crack or break above the brake mount.

Hazard Description:

The bicycle forks can crack or break above the brake mount posing a fall hazard to consumers.

Consumer Action:

Remedy Type:

Replace

Units: About 160
Incidents:

None reported.

Sold At:

Authorized BMC bicycle dealers nationwide from December 2011 to June 2013 for about $1,000.

Manufactured In:

Taiwan
